Femtosecond Surface Plasmon Dynamics of Single Ag Nanostructures

Not Accessible

Your library or personal account may give you access

Abstract

Femtosecond plasmon dynamics of single Ag nanostructures was investigated by the combination of a femtosecond laser system and a time-of-flight photoemission electron microscope (TOF-PEEM). Time-resolved two-photon photoemission spectra of the nanostructures showed that the higher photoelectron yield is originated from the slower relaxation time of surface plasmon.
